Re: Nigerian Stock Exchange Market Pick Alerts by Capitas7: 9:44am On Mar 27 |
Princkez:Very good results at a quick glance! One might guess that with the usual (maybe often unconscious) price correction to 10% dividend yield, Access might settle at N21 after the initial back and forth trades following this news. But do dividend-aiming investors still consider 10% a fair deal after the recent events of rapid devaluation, unrepentant inflation, highly competitive fixed income rates, etc.? 1 Like |
